surgerynoun/ˈsɜː.d͡ʒə.ɹi/
medicinesciencesThe act or process of medical intervention involving incisions to remove, repair, or replace a part of a body; an instance of this process (a procedure).
medicinesciencesThe medical specialty related to the performance of surgical procedures.
A room or department where surgery is performed.
A doctor's office; a clinic.
A medical practitioner’s office hours.
Any arrangement where people arrive and wait for an interview with certain people, particularly a politician. cf. clinic.
slangbusinessfinanceA pre-packaged bankruptcy or "quick bankruptcy".
mathematicssciencestopologyThe production of a manifold by removing parts of one manifold and replacing them with corresponding parts of others.
Drastic changes made to anything.
